Chroniken von Kalymnos

Kalymnos has been a sponge-diving centre since antiquity, with the industry peaking in the 19th and early 20th centuries. The island’s neoclassical mansions and the impressive Vouvali mansion in Pothia date from that wealth. Today, the economy has shifted largely to rock climbing, which has reshaped the island’s tourism profile since the 1990s. The locals retain a reserved, proud culture, with Easter and the Sponge Festival in September marking the calendar’s high points.

Die besten Monate

May, June and September: sunny and warm (24–30°C), the Meltemi wind keeps things comfortable, and crowds are thin enough for spontaneous climbs and taverna tables.

Peak / Festival Surge

July and August are the absolute peak, driven by European summer holidays and the Kalymnos Climbing Festival (usually late August). Hotel prices double or triple; booking Avra Studios six months ahead is normal.

Budget Schulter Saison

Late September and early October offer discounts of 30–50%, sea temperatures still above 23°C, and far fewer climbers. It is the ideal budget window.

Wetter & Verpackung

Kalymnos gets strong northerly Meltemi winds in July – bring a light windbreaker for dinners on the harbour. Pack one pair of sturdy sandals for rocky paths and one pair of trainers if you intend to climb at all.

Geld & Währung

Get a travel card →
💵
Local currency

Euro, EUR

🏦
Where to exchange

Banks and ATMs in Kalymnos town give the best rates; avoid the airport bureau at Kos Airport if you fly in via Kos—poor rates.

💳
Cards & contactless

Cards accepted in most hotels, restaurants, and larger shops in town, but smaller cafés and market stalls often prefer cash; contactless is common.

🪙
Tipping etiquette

Rounding up the bill in restaurants (5–10%) is fine; taxis don't expect a tip but locals round up to the nearest euro; hotel staff: €1–2 per bag is fine.
